Engaging in field photography near mammal breeding grounds demands more than technical skill; it requires humility, preparation, and a genuine commitment to wildlife welfare. Before stepping into a location, researchers or park managers should be consulted to learn who monitors the species, what behaviors indicate stress, and when breeding peaks occur. This cooperation helps photographers align visits with documented schedules, minimizing disruption during critical periods. Packing thoughtfully matters too: long lenses to stay distant, camouflage that blends with the environment, and quiet gear that avoids startling animals are essential. By prioritizing consent-based access and respecting authority, photographers contribute to ethical observation that benefits both science and conservation.
In practice, establishing transparent communication with researchers sets the foundation for safe, responsible work. Share your goals, planned routes, and expected timelines; ask for preferred blind spots or exclusion zones where observation is restricted. When access is granted, observe a strict minimum approach distance and avoid blocking essential retreat routes or concentration areas. Documenting behavior from afar using tripod stability and steady panning helps maintain composure while reducing traffic through critical habitats. Remember that the welfare of nursing mothers, dependent offspring, and aging individuals takes precedence over any picture-perfect moment. If uncertainty arises, defer to researchers’ recommendations rather than risk disturbance.

The alignment process begins with a clear mutual understanding of seasonal calendars. Breeding grounds shift with weather patterns, tides, or food availability, so early-season planning matters. Researchers can point to peak activity windows and sensitive stages where disturbances carry higher costs. When photographers prepare, they should study published papers, regional guidelines, and permits that outline restrictions, traffic patterns, and quiet hours. Creating an itinerary that moves slowly through the landscape—never sprinting between vantage points—reduces noise and visual intrusion. Above all, consent-based access should be reaffirmed as the season progresses, with adjustments made to avoid overlapping, high-traffic periods.

Alongside timing, equipment choices influence impact as much as proximity. Telephoto lenses enable intimate framing from a respectful distance, while image stabilization helps maintain sharpness without leaning into the subject. Use of drones, even for aerial studies, is generally off-limits near breeding grounds due to added stress; if permitted, it requires explicit authorization and strict altitude limits. Clothing should mirror natural colors to minimize conspicuousness, and gear tracks should be kept to existing paths to avoid soil erosion and vegetation damage. Ethical photographers also carry trash bags and remind teammates to leave no traces, reinforcing a culture of stewardship that extends beyond the frame.

Building partnerships starts with a respectful approach that acknowledges the expertise of researchers who study mammal breeding. Attend public talks or join citizen science projects to learn how data collection, tagging, or behavioral observations are conducted. When you accompany researchers, follow their lead on where to stand, when to switch vantage points, and how long to stay. Do not interfere with data collection, sample handling, or the animals’ retreat paths. Always carry a consent letter or permit copy, and be prepared to adjust plans if the team requests it. By showing consistent reliability and patience, photographers earn trust, which can unlock access to complementary, less disruptive perspectives.

During fieldwork, mindful observation and disciplined behavior are the backbone of ethical practice. Keep visual noise to a minimum: speak softly, avoid sudden movements, and refrain from spotlighting or flash use that can disorient young or sensitive individuals. Document observations without crowding, and respect any requests to pause while researchers complete measurements or behavioral coding. If a mother or incubating individual appears unsettled, silently withdraw to a greater distance. Regularly reassess your presence against animal responses, and be prepared to retreat if signs of distress emerge. The goal is to coexist, not to capture sensational moments at the expense of the subject’s welfare.

A central principle is consistent, humane distance that adapts to the situation. What qualifies as safe distance varies among species, seasons, and terrain, so photographers should avoid rigid rules and instead use field cues. Watch for vigilance signals, movement toward offspring, or reluctance to foraging bouts—these are indicators to ease back. Field guidelines often specify zones with diminishing interaction; these zones serve as ethical guardrails. Keeping cameras at chest level or higher reduces looming silhouettes that could trigger defensive responses. When animals appear cooperative, it remains essential to resist the urge to push boundaries. Patience often yields more natural, undisturbed behavior in the long run.
Following study guidelines extends beyond direct encounters. Researchers may impose indirect constraints, such as limiting sound levels, avoiding scent transfer through gear, or restricting team sizes to minimize collective presence. Pack water and nourishment away from nesting or den sites to prevent attracting curious predators or altering animal behavior. Conservation-minded photographers also practice “leave no trace” principles, ensuring that footprints, tire tracks, or debris do not linger after a shoot. By modeling restraint and ecological respect, the photography community reinforces a culture that values data integrity and habitat protection over a single image.

Observational discipline starts with structured field notes that document timing, weather, and animal responses without distracting the subjects. Take notes from a distance, then review later to avoid prolonged sessions in sensitive areas. Recording contextual details—such as vegetation structure, water sources, and feeding grounds—helps researchers interpret behavior without pressuring individuals to perform. When sharing footage or stills, ensure that metadata preserves location privacy and avoids shaping behaviors through overt display. Sharing responsibly also means citing sources, acknowledging researchers’ contributions, and refraining from posting content that could incite harassment or poaching.
In addition to observational discipline, collaboration with local communities builds trust and resilience. Engage guides, wardens, and indigenous stewards who have intimate, place-based knowledge of breeding cycles and seasonal migrations. Their perspectives can illuminate subtle signs of stress that outsiders might miss. Always obtain permission before entering private lands, and honor cultural or sacred restrictions related to wildlife. By involving communities, photographers gain access to richer, more nuanced narratives that still prioritize animal welfare, ecological balance, and the long-term health of breeding grounds.
After field sessions, compile a reflective brief that documents what worked, what didn’t, and why. Include specific distances maintained, subject reactions, and any deviations from planned routes. This record supports ongoing training, helping new photographers calibrate their approaches to different species and environments. Seek feedback from researchers on your behavior and the quality of the data you observed, and be open to constructive critique. The accountability loop strengthens best practices across the community and fosters a shared commitment to non-invasive, respectful storytelling that honors scientific work and wildlife.
Finally, embed ethical storytelling in your photographs and captions. Highlight the researchers’ roles, the habitat’s fragility, and the seasonal rhythms that shape mammal breeding. Transparently communicate the constraints faced and the reasons behind distance rules, permit requirements, and restricted areas. By contextualizing images within a conservation narrative, you encourage viewers to support habitat protection, responsible tourism, and continued collaboration with scientists. The result is a more informed public that appreciates the complexity of breeding grounds while encouraging measured, care-filled travel choices.
